Watch the Spectacular Angel Falls in 360 degrees

Waterfalls are natural and each and every one of them is as mesmerizing as the other. But, some of them stand out. Have a look at the worlds highest waterfall - The Angel Falls from Venezuela! The cool calm waters from the ChurĂșn River plummets directly 800 meters below. With a height of 970 meters, Angel Falls is the highest, uninterrupted waterfall on our dear Earth!

Watch the video by AirPano in 360 degrees.

The team of Planet Earth also had a take on this! Have a look!

Oh and btw, this is the same waterfall which inspired Paradise Falls in Disney movie UP!
Enjoy the video of this week!